Florida soccer opened 2025 exhibition action Sunday with a 1-0 win over Florida Atlantic at Dizney Stadium.

GAINESVILLE, Fla. – Florida soccer opened 2025 exhibition action Sunday evening with a 1-0 win over Florida Atlantic at the Donald R. Dizney Stadium. The exhibition was played as three 30-minute periods.
 
This was the first Gator athletic event of the 2025-26 season. Preseason training started for Florida soccer on Tuesday.
 
Sophomore Ryleigh Acosta scored the opening goal in the second period, getting the touch at the far post off a deep cross from Tatum O’Coyne.
 
“Lauren (McCloskey) played Tatum a through ball. Tatum took the player on and then crossed it,” Acosta said. “I was hauling to get back there and I got to it at the right time to finish it in the goal. It was a really good ball by Tatum.”
 
Many of the Gators’ 2025 roster saw a good amount of action Sunday.
 
“To get the result was important for us. We played a couple of different systems and formations. We had almost every available field player play big minutes so that was really exciting to see people jumping in and playing different positions,” Florida Head Coach Samantha Bohon said. “We’re really young. We lost nine starters from last season, but it was really cool to see these players step up to the moment.”
 
“We have some really fun, new young talent – some proper like soccer players that help us possess and build the way we want to play. It’s really encouraging,” Bohon continued. “It’s the first week but we’ve looked back on this week and think it’s been unbelievably productive.”
